The earliest Christians fasted for 40 hours as preparation for Easter.
Eventually, that turned into fasting for 40 days.
Which, over hundreds of years, became the season of Lent.
’Lent isn’t in the Bible’ - but fasting is.
Jesus fasted. Moses fasted.
The Practice of Fasting is as old as humanity - and as old as our relationship with God.
Fasting is voluntary abstinence from food for a spiritual purpose.
It’s a way of training your body and soul to master distraction, sharpen your dependence on God, and prepare yourself for deeper relationship with God.
